Cracked foundation repair services involve assessing and restoring the structural integrity of a building’s foundation when cracks or other damage are present. These services typically include identifying the extent and cause of foundation cracks, followed by implementing appropriate solutions such as underpinning, slab jacking, or wall stabilization. The goal is to prevent further deterioration and ensure the stability of the property. Professionals may use specialized equipment and techniques to evaluate the foundation’s condition and provide effective repair options tailored to each property’s specific needs.
Cracks in a foundation can lead to a range of problems, including uneven floors, sticking doors and windows, and further structural damage over time. Foundation repair services help address these issues by stabilizing the affected areas and preventing the cracks from expanding. Timely intervention can reduce the risk of costly repairs in the future and maintain the safety and functionality of the property. Repair methods are designed to reinforce the foundation and mitigate the effects of settling, shifting, or moisture-related issues that often cause cracks.

Foundation Repair Costs - The typical cost for cracked foundation repair ranges from $2,000 to $7,000, depending on the severity of the damage and the repair method used. For example, minor cracks may cost around $2,000, while extensive repairs could reach $7,000 or more.
Material and Method Expenses - Costs vary based on the repair materials and techniques selected, such as epoxy injections or underpinning. On average, epoxy repairs can cost between $1,500 and $4,000, while underpinning might range from $3,000 to $10,000.
Location and Accessibility - The cost may increase if the foundation is difficult to access or located in a hard-to-reach area. In such cases, expenses could add several hundred to a few thousand dollars to the overall repair budget.
Size and Extent of Damage - Larger or more extensive cracks typically lead to higher repair costs, often between $3,000 and $8,000. A professional assessment can provide a more accurate estimate based on the specific foundation condition.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are common signs of a cracked foundation? Signs include visible cracks in walls or floors, uneven or sloping floors, sticking doors or windows, and gaps around window or door frames.
How do contractors typically repair a cracked foundation? Repair methods may involve epoxy injections, piering, or underpinning to stabilize and restore the foundation's integrity.
Is foundation repair necessary if cracks are small? Small cracks may not always require repair, but it's recommended to have a professional evaluate them to determine if they indicate underlying issues.
Can foundation cracks lead to other structural problems? Yes, unchecked cracks can worsen over time, potentially causing further structural damage and affecting the safety of the building.
